vTransferFunction2DPoint Struct Reference

#include <VTransferFunction2D.h>

List of all members.

Public Member Functions

 vTransferFunction2DPoint ()

Public Attributes

VVector m_Color
float m_Alpha
float m_gmag
float m_density


Detailed Description

struct capsulating Color & Alpha for a Control Point in the 2D Transferfunction

Definition at line 18 of file VTransferFunction2D.h.


Constructor & Destructor Documentation

vTransferFunction2DPoint::vTransferFunction2DPoint (  )  [inline]

default constructor

Definition at line 23 of file VTransferFunction2D.h.


Member Data Documentation

VVector vTransferFunction2DPoint::m_Color

Color of Transferfunction Point.

Definition at line 28 of file VTransferFunction2D.h.

Referenced by VTransferFunction2D::addTransferFunctionPoint(), VTransferFunction2D::draw2d(), VTransferFunction2D::load(), and VTransferFunction2D::save().

float vTransferFunction2DPoint::m_Alpha

Alpha Value of Transferfunction Point.

Definition at line 29 of file VTransferFunction2D.h.

Referenced by VTransferFunction2D::addTransferFunctionPoint(), VTransferFunction2D::load(), and VTransferFunction2D::save().

float vTransferFunction2DPoint::m_gmag

GradientMagnitude of Poiint.

Definition at line 30 of file VTransferFunction2D.h.

Referenced by VTransferFunction2D::addTransferFunctionPoint(), VTransferFunction2D::draw2d(), VTransferFunction2D::load(), and VTransferFunction2D::save().

float vTransferFunction2DPoint::m_density

Density of Point.

Definition at line 31 of file VTransferFunction2D.h.

Referenced by VTransferFunction2D::addTransferFunctionPoint(), VTransferFunction2D::draw2d(), VTransferFunction2D::load(), and VTransferFunction2D::save().


The documentation for this struct was generated from the following file:
Generated on Wed Dec 5 05:15:10 2007 for VolRendering by  doxygen 1.5.4